How to Cleanse Dark Energy from Your Home

If you suspect dark energy is present, don’t panic. There are many spiritual and energetic methods to cleanse and protect your space.

 

1. Smudging (Smoke Cleansing)

 

Burning white sage, palo santo, or other sacred herbs can clear out heavy energy. Walk through each room while letting the smoke reach corners and closets. Say a positive affirmation like, *“I cleanse this space of all negativity and invite in peace and protection.”*

 

2. Salt Cleansing

 

Salt is believed to absorb negative energy. Place bowls of sea salt in room corners, or sprinkle it across doorways and windowsills. Replace weekly.

 

3. Sound Healing

 

Use bells, singing bowls, or even loud clapping to break up stagnant energy. Sound vibrations are powerful disruptors of low-frequency fields.

 

4. Crystals for Protection

 

Black tourmaline, obsidian, and selenite are popular stones used to absorb or repel dark energies. Place them near entrances or in areas that 

feel heavy.

 

5. Rearrange Furniture

 

Sometimes energy just gets stuck. Moving furniture can shift the flow and refresh the space.

 

6. Open Windows and Let Light In

 

Natural light and air are nature’s reset buttons. Even just a few minutes of open windows can make a noticeable difference.

 

7. Bless the Space

 

Whether you use a prayer, affirmation, or ritual from your spiritual tradition, consciously setting an intention for the space is powerful.
